Activities Coordinator for Memory Care
The Activities Coordinator for Memory Care at Kalispell Assisted Living and Memory Care will provide creative and interactive programming for our 20 residents with varying stages of cognitive decline in our memory care.
This must be done in accordance with current federal, state, local and corporate standards, regulations, and guidelines to assure that an on-going program of activities is designed to meet, in accordance with the comprehensive assessment, the interests and physical, mental, and psychosocial needs of each resident.
The Activities Coordinator for Memory Care will work Monday-Friday, and can expect an hourly wage commensurate with experience of $22.00-24.00 per hour.
Essential Duties
* Participate in planning and conducting of individual, small and large group activities.
* Assist in providing good communication between employees of all levels, residents, their families, support personnel, government agencies/personnel, and the public to ensure the needs and best interest of the residents, community and facility are met to the extent possible.
* Participate in community planning related to the interests of the senior living community and the services and needs of the resident and family.
* Assist in development of monthly activity calendar and maintaining attendance records.
* Implement appropriate plans of action to correct identified quality deficiencies as requested by Health and Wellness Director or the Activities Director.
* Assist in arranging transportation for residents when necessary including, but not limited to, resident outings, to/from appointments.
* Assists in developing a monthly activity schedule for residents, which include resident outings, regularly scheduled group activities, and in-room activities for bed-bound or isolated residents.
* Encourage residents to participate in self-initiated activities including hobbies, crafts, and reading.
Provide materials as necessary including reading materials in Braille or audio books as appropriate.
* Assist with assessment documentation, quarterly progress notes as assigned by the Health and Wellness Director.
* Keep the department clean, orderly and secured.
